HOW TO WIN THE DERBY

(By one who has all but done it.)

Take great care in purchasing a really good colt. Don't let expense stand in your way, but be sure you get for money money's worth.

Obtain the most experienced trainer in the market, and confide your colt to his care. But, at the same time, let him have the advantage of your personal encouragement and the opinion of those of your sporting friends upon whose judgment you can place reliance.

When the day of the great race draws near, secure the most reliable jockey and every other advantage that you can obtain for your valuable animal.

Then, having taken every precaution to win the Derby, why—win it!
